
Cardiovascular Surgeon
Dr. Saurabh Gupta's surgical interests are around complex valve surgeries (especially aortic root and aortic surgery) and transcatheter valve interventions, as well as atrial fibrillation surgery. He earned his Bachelor of Science Honours in 2011 and completed his Doctor of Medicine in 2015 - both from Western University. Dr. Gupta completed his Cardiac Surgery residency at McMaster University in 2022, during which time he also obtained a Master of Science in Health Research Methodology, focusing on Knowledge Translation. For his clinical and academic accomplishments during residency, Dr. Gupta was awarded the Dr. Paul Cartier Cardiac Surgery Award by the Canadian Society of Cardiac Surgeons. Afterwards, he embarked on a clinical fellowship in complex valve and aortic surgery at the Mazankowski Alberta Heart Institute at the University of Alberta. Following this, he did a fellowship in transcatheter valve interventions and aortic surgery at the University of Ottawa Heart Institute.
Dr. Gupta also has extensive research experience in the field of perioperative care of cardiac surgery patients, antiplatelet/anticoagulant management of cardiac surgery patients, as well as atrial fibrillation. He has published many book chapters and manuscripts, won numerous awards for his research, and currently serves as site PI for multiple trials around atrial fibrillation.
